Introduction
Artificial Intelligence (AI) which is part of the ever-changing landscape of cybersecurity is used by businesses to improve their security. Since threats are becoming more sophisticated, companies have a tendency to turn to AI. Although AI has been part of the cybersecurity toolkit for a while however, the rise of agentic AI can signal a new era in innovative, adaptable and contextually-aware security tools. This article delves into the potential for transformational benefits of agentic AI with a focus specifically on its use in applications security (AppSec) and the pioneering idea of automated vulnerability-fixing.
The rise of Agentic AI in Cybersecurity
Agentic AI is the term which refers to goal-oriented autonomous robots that are able to detect their environment, take action that help them achieve their targets. In contrast to traditional rules-based and reactive AI systems, agentic AI technology is able to develop, change, and work with a degree of detachment. In the context of security, autonomy translates into AI agents that can continually monitor networks, identify irregularities and then respond to security threats immediately, with no the need for constant human intervention.
Agentic AI has immense potential in the field of cybersecurity. Intelligent agents are able to recognize patterns and correlatives by leveraging machine-learning algorithms, as well as large quantities of data. They can sift through the noise of several security-related incidents prioritizing the most important and providing insights for rapid response. Agentic AI systems can gain knowledge from every interaction, refining their ability to recognize threats, and adapting to the ever-changing techniques employed by cybercriminals.
Agentic AI (Agentic AI) as well as Application Security
Though agentic AI offers a wide range of application across a variety of aspects of cybersecurity, the impact in the area of application security is important. Since organizations are increasingly dependent on highly interconnected and complex software systems, securing these applications has become the top concern. Conventional AppSec methods, like manual code reviews and periodic vulnerability assessments, can be difficult to keep pace with the fast-paced development process and growing threat surface that modern software applications.
Enter agentic AI. By integrating intelligent agent into software development lifecycle (SDLC) organizations could transform their AppSec approach from reactive to proactive. These AI-powered systems can constantly examine code repositories and analyze each code commit for possible vulnerabilities or security weaknesses. They are able to leverage sophisticated techniques including static code analysis dynamic testing, and machine learning, to spot numerous issues including common mistakes in coding as well as subtle vulnerability to injection.
The agentic AI is unique to AppSec because it can adapt to the specific context of each and every application. By building a comprehensive CPG - a graph of the property code (CPG) that is a comprehensive description of the codebase that is able to identify the connections between different components of code - agentsic AI is able to gain a thorough comprehension of an application's structure along with data flow as well as possible attack routes. The AI can identify security vulnerabilities based on the impact they have in actual life, as well as ways to exploit them rather than relying upon a universal severity rating.
Artificial Intelligence Powers Automated Fixing
The most intriguing application of AI that is agentic AI in AppSec is automated vulnerability fix. Human developers were traditionally required to manually review codes to determine the vulnerabilities, learn about the issue, and implement the solution. The process is time-consuming with a high probability of error, which often leads to delays in deploying essential security patches.
Through agentic AI, the game changes. AI agents are able to discover and address vulnerabilities by leveraging CPG's deep understanding of the codebase. They can analyse the code around the vulnerability to determine its purpose and create a solution that fixes the flaw while being careful not to introduce any new bugs.
The AI-powered automatic fixing process has significant consequences. The period between identifying a security vulnerability before addressing the issue will be significantly reduced, closing an opportunity for attackers. This relieves the development team from having to invest a lot of time solving security issues. The team can focus on developing fresh features. Moreover, by automating the repair process, businesses can ensure a consistent and reliable approach to fixing vulnerabilities, thus reducing the chance of human error or oversights.
What are https://mahmood-devine.blogbright.net/agentic-ai-revolutionizing-cybersecurity-and-application-security-1750949801 and issues to be considered?
It is crucial to be aware of the threats and risks in the process of implementing AI agentics in AppSec as well as cybersecurity. Accountability and trust is a key issue. The organizations must set clear rules in order to ensure AI operates within acceptable limits when AI agents develop autonomy and can take decisions on their own. This includes the implementation of robust tests and validation procedures to ensure the safety and accuracy of AI-generated fix.
A second challenge is the threat of an attacks that are adversarial to AI. As agentic AI systems are becoming more popular in cybersecurity, attackers may attempt to take advantage of weaknesses in the AI models, or alter the data upon which they're based. It is essential to employ secure AI methods like adversarial learning as well as model hardening.
The completeness and accuracy of the code property diagram is also a major factor to the effectiveness of AppSec's AI. To create and keep an precise CPG, you will need to invest in devices like static analysis, test frameworks, as well as pipelines for integration. Businesses also must ensure they are ensuring that their CPGs keep up with the constant changes which occur within codebases as well as evolving threat environments.
The future of Agentic AI in Cybersecurity
The future of agentic artificial intelligence in cybersecurity is extremely optimistic, despite its many issues. As AI techniques continue to evolve, we can expect to get even more sophisticated and powerful autonomous systems that are able to detect, respond to, and mitigate cyber attacks with incredible speed and accuracy. Within the field of AppSec Agentic AI holds the potential to change the process of creating and secure software. This could allow organizations to deliver more robust, resilient, and secure apps.
Integration of AI-powered agentics to the cybersecurity industry provides exciting possibilities for coordination and collaboration between security processes and tools. Imagine a world where autonomous agents work seamlessly through network monitoring, event response, threat intelligence, and vulnerability management. Sharing insights and coordinating actions to provide an integrated, proactive defence against cyber attacks.
As we progress, it is crucial for businesses to be open to the possibilities of agentic AI while also taking note of the social and ethical implications of autonomous technology. You can harness the potential of AI agentics to create an incredibly secure, robust as well as reliable digital future by fostering a responsible culture that is committed to AI creation.
Conclusion
Agentic AI is an exciting advancement in the world of cybersecurity. It's an entirely new model for how we discover, detect the spread of cyber-attacks, and reduce their impact. With the help of autonomous agents, especially in the realm of app security, and automated security fixes, businesses can change their security strategy in a proactive manner, moving from manual to automated as well as from general to context aware.
Agentic AI has many challenges, however the advantages are too great to ignore. While we push the boundaries of AI for cybersecurity the need to approach this technology with an attitude of continual adapting, learning and innovative thinking. This will allow us to unlock the power of artificial intelligence to secure digital assets and organizations.